PHOENIX (AP) - Police say a homeowner in Phoenix thwarted a burglary attempt at his house and fired at least one round from a shotgun at three suspects who then fled the scene.

Phoenix police spokesman Trent Crump says one of the suspects suffered a minor injury to one of his legs that may have been the result of a pellet from the shotgun.

Crump says the victim confronted the burglars as they were trying to pry open a door on Monday morning.

Police later arrested the three suspects after they fled the scene in a vehicle.
